How long do pre-glued lashes stay on? With clean, dry lashes and proper press-on application, wear is designed for multi-day hold and is shower-friendly for normal routines. Actual wear time varies with oil, rubbing and sleep habits. Are press-on lashes reusable? Yes. Gently remove the clusters, rinse with water, let them dry and store them in the tray so you can rewear them. Avoid oil-based removers that break down the adhesive band.
